Valentin Vacherot stuns Novak Djokovic, to face cousin as lowest-ranked finalist in ATP Masters 1000 history

Valentin Vacherot’s unlikely run at the Rolex Shanghai Masters reached a historic peak Saturday as the Monegasque qualifier toppled four-time champion Novak Djokovic 6-3, 6-4 to reach the championship match. Ranked No. 204 in the PIF ATP Rankings, Vacherot became the lowest-ranked finalist in ATP Masters 1000 history, pulling off one of the biggest upsets…

Tennis player who claimed positive methamphetamine test was caused by kiss suspended four years

Goncalo Oliveira, a professional tennis player representing Venezuela, was suspended for four years Friday by the International Tennis Integrity Agency after testing positive for methamphetamine, an agency statement confirmed. The 30-year-old Portuguese-born athlete argued that the positive result came from a kiss, but an independent tribunal rejected his explanation. Oliveira was provisionally suspended in January after…
